如何在Git中合并两个分支的特定提交?

Git是一种非常流行的版本控制工具,它可以帮助我们更好地管理代码。在Git中,我们可以轻松地创建分支、提交代码、合并分支等操作。本篇教程将会教大家如何在Git中合并两个分支的特定提交,帮助大家更好地管理代码。


1. 创建分支

在Git中,我们可以通过以下命令来创建分支:

$ git branch <branch_name>

其中,<branch_name>表示分支的名称。

例如,我们可以通过以下命令来创建一个名为"dev"的分支:

$ git branch dev

2. 提交代码

在Git中,我们可以通过以下命令来提交代码:

$ git commit -m "Commit message"

其中,"Commit message"表示提交信息。

例如,我们可以通过以下命令来提交代码:

$ git commit -m "Add new feature"

3. 合并分支

在Git中,我们可以通过以下命令来合并分支:

$ git merge <branch_name>

其中,<branch_name>表示要合并的分支的名称。

例如,我们可以通过以下命令来合并名为"dev"的分支到当前分支:

$ git merge dev

4. 合并特定提交

有时候,我们可能只想合并特定的提交而不是整个分支。在Git中,我们可以通过以下命令来合并特定的提交:

$ git cherry-pick <commit_hash>

其中,<commit_hash>表示要合并的提交的哈希值。

例如,我们可以通过以下命令来合并哈希值为"abc123"的提交:

$ git cherry-pick abc123

5. 示例代码

以下是一个示例代码,演示了如何在Git中合并两个分支的特定提交:

# 创建分支
$ git branch dev

# 切换到分支
$ git checkout dev

# 提交代码
$ git commit -m "Add new feature"

# 切换回主分支
$ git checkout master

# 合并特定提交
$ git cherry-pick abc123

以上就是本篇教程的全部内容,希望本篇教程能够帮助大家更好地管理代码。

猿教程
请先登录后发表评论
  • 最新评论
  • 总共0条评论